Okuma MB8000H Specifications

# Of Pallets1
Pallet Size31.5" x 31.5"
X Axis Travel55.1"
Y Axis Travel47.2"
Z Axis Travel51.2"
Max Feed Rate1,969 IPM
Rapid Traverse1,968 IPM
Max Workpiece Weight2,000 lbs
ATC Capacity88
Chuck SizeCAT 50
Maximum Spindle Speed6,000 RPM
Power50 HP
Approximate Machine Dimensions197" x 150" x 130" (approx)
Approximate Machine Weight46,000 lbs (approx)
Control SystemOSP 200MA Control
Chip ConveyorTsubaki CS-4 Chip Conveyor
OtherMP Systems Coolant System Transformer
Electrical Requirements220/480, 3PH, 60HZ.

We are actively seeking a 2011 Okuma MB8000H Horizontal 4-Axis CNC Machining Center. This exceptional machine features a pallet size of 31.5" x 31.5", allowing for efficient handling of larger workpieces. With a maximum machining volume of 55.1" x 47.2" x 51.2" and an impressive X-axis travel of 55.1", Y-axis travel of 47.2", and Z-axis travel of 51.2", the MB8000H is designed to meet the demanding needs of various machining applications. Its rapid traverse rate of 1,968 IPM and a maximum feed rate of 1,969 IPM ensure that your projects are completed swiftly without compromising precision. This machine can handle a maximum workpiece weight of 2,000 lbs, making it ideal for heavy-duty jobs.

Equipped with an OSP 200MA control system, the Okuma MB8000H offers user-friendly operation and advanced programming capabilities that enhance productivity. The machine also boasts a robust tool capacity of 88, allowing for versatile machining setups. With a CAT 50 taper spindle that runs at speeds of up to 6,000 RPM and a powerful 50 HP motor, this model provides the performance and reliability that modern manufacturers demand.
